When traveling to Broome in Western Australia, we would highly recommend taking a plane ride to see the remote Kimberley region from a bird’s eye view.


During our trip last year, we embarked on a journey to Cygnet Bay with Air Kimberley, taking us from Broome to the historic Cygnet Bay Pearl Farm to stay for a night before flying back the next day.








Departing from Broome, Air Kimberley provides a seamless and scenic flight to Cygnet Bay.























We were treated to panoramic vistas of the Kimberley coastline, including the renowned Horizontal Falls and Buccaneer Archipelago.
The pilots, noted for their professionalism and informative commentary, enhance the journey by sharing insights into the region’s geography and history.



Upon arrival, we were welcomed into the tranquil environment of Cygnet Bay Pearl Farm, Australia’s oldest operating pearl farm.
Accommodation options range from en-suite safari tents, offering a ‘glamping’ experience, to more traditional cabins, all designed to provide comfort amidst the rugged beauty of the Kimberley. We stayed in the safari tent and found it to be modern and comfortable, with all the creature comfort we needed from air-conditioning to a hot shower.






The on-site restaurant serves fresh, locally sourced cuisine, with the pearl meat ceviche being a standout dish, right at the end, after our host carved our fresh pearls from the live oysters.











Experiences and Activities
Staying overnight allowed for a deeper immersion into the unique experiences Cygnet Bay offers:
Cultural Tours: Engage with the rich Indigenous heritage of the area through guided cultural tours. Learn about traditional practices, local history, and the deep connection between the land and its people.


Pearl Farm Tours: Gain an understanding of the intricate process of pearl cultivation. Knowledgeable guides share the history and techniques that have made Cygnet Bay pearls renowned worldwide.












Giant Tides Sea Safaris: Experience the natural phenomenon of the Kimberley’s giant tides. These boat tours offer thrilling encounters with tidal movements and marine life, providing a unique perspective on the region’s natural forces.

Practical Information
Best Time to Visit: The dry season, from April to September, offers pleasant weather and optimal conditions for tours and outdoor activities.

Booking: It’s advisable to book in advance, especially during peak tourist seasons, to secure your preferred tour dates and accommodation options.
